Hebrew

he · 8 lemmas
  • magáshnounattestedT Mal.1.11Wiktionary ↗
    tray
  • gishánounattestedWiktionary ↗
    access
  • higíshverbattested✡︎ m. Men. 3:2Wiktionary ↗
    To submit (something), to hand (something) in.
    1 derivation
  • hagashánounattestedT Gen.27.25Wiktionary ↗
    Presentation, serving: the action of presenting or serving.
    Action noun of the verb הִגִּישׁ (higísh), from the root נ־ג־שׁ (n-g-sh).
  • nagíšadjattestedWiktionary ↗
    accessible
  • nigáshverbattestedT Gen.33.7Wiktionary ↗
    To approach, come up to.
    From the root נ־ג־שׁ
  • hitnagéshverbattestedWiktionary ↗
    to collide
  • n'gishútnounattestedWiktionary ↗
    accessibility
